MT4でRSIにボリンジャーバンドを書いたのですが、そのボリンジャーバンドをEAでicustom関数で使いたいのですが
どのように記述したら良いのでしょうか?
icustum関数での記述が不可の場合、その他の方法でも構いませんので教えてください。
どなたかお願いします。
..[補足]..
説明不足ですみません。
RSIにボリンジャーを書いたのは下記サイトのやり方で書きました。
Icustomで利用できるのでしょうか?
http://fxdeman1oku.blog53.fc2.com/blog-entry-1446.html
回答1
そのインジのexternパラメタ構成と
内部のインデックスバッファ構成がわからないと
iCustom() へのパラメタの渡し方が書けません。
(逆に、中身が分かるなら iCustom() なんぞ使わなくても
EAは書けるということになります)
どこかのうpろだにソースコードを載せてもらえるなら見てみます。
[Re:補足]
あ〜、そういうことですか。
残念ながらそのままでは無理です。
そこに載っている操作をした結果、適用値が価格ではなくRSIになったわけですよね。
iCustom()でできることは、出来合いのインジを呼び出すことだけです。
その操作をすることなく最初からRSIを適用値としてくれる新ボリバンを作って
呼び出す必要があります。
・・・ということで作っちゃいました。
RSI-Bands.mq4
http://bbs.fxtec.info/x/c-board/c-board.cgi?cmd=one;no=722;id=metat…
このインジをiCustom()で呼び出せばOKです。
引数は書かなくても中身読めば大丈夫ですよね。
回答2
iamhuevonさん、はじめまして、マオといいます。
下の画像は、RSI の値を使って作ったボリンジャーバンド(BBands on RSI)です。
(リンク先のような合成インジではなく単独のインジ、ただしσは整数のみ。)
たとえば、RSI が BBands のアッパーラインにタッチしたら売りオーダーを
入れる、みたいな EA でしたら、iCustom を使わなくても、このインジに手を
加えることで出来上がると思います。
iamhuevonさんがどのような EA を考えていられるのか不明なので
紹介のみにとどめておきます。もし、必要な場合は、補足または私の伝言板で
お知らせください。すぐに 開します。
回答3
zen zen wa kari ma sen
回答4
>RSIにボリンジャーバンドを書いた
これはどのような意味でしょうか。
何か特殊なインジケーターを作成されたということでしょうか。
Originally posted 2019-09-09 19:17:02.